Day 3: FRENCH & CONTINENTAL ANTIQUES | EUROPEAN ART | IMPRESSIONISM & POST IMPRESSIONISM | CARPETS | PHOTOGRAPHY | BOOKS & MULTIPLES Including Old Masters to Post-Impressionist Fine art including important Picasso ceramics and an important Picasso drawing; a Paul Signac watercolor; and a Hector Hyppolite oil painting; rare 18th c. Louis XV furniture signed Wattellin, Lapie, St. Germain, and an extraordinary pair of Napoleon III "Armoire a Medailles" by Befort Jeune; a spectacular 19th c. gilt and decorated Erard piano; 70 piece Royal Copenhagen Flora Danica service; a selection of photogravures from Camera Works including four by Alfred Stieglitz; and an amazing archive of personal New York City and family photos by George Grosz from the estate of Richard Cohn, a close family friend.
